Big Data Analytics 02 | Data Preparation | Kuliah Online Big Data Pertemuan 11

Satriyo Simple Solution
8 May 202027:24

Summary

TLDRThis tutorial focuses on data preparation in analytics, emphasizing the critical role of cleaning, transforming, and validating data before analysis. It introduces key concepts like data cleaning (removing duplicates, handling missing values), transformation (normalization, renaming columns), and formatting for consistency. Using tools like Google Colab and Apache Spark, the session provides practical examples with real-world datasets (phone data, school data, GDP data). The importance of ensuring clean, valid data for successful analysis is highlighted, demonstrating how thorough data preparation lays the foundation for accurate insights and successful outcomes in analytics projects.

Takeaways

  • ๐Ÿ˜€ Data preparation is a crucial step in the data analytics process that ensures the data is valid and ready for analysis.
  • ๐Ÿ˜€ Data understanding is essential for verifying the data's accuracy and format before proceeding to the next stages.
  • ๐Ÿ˜€ Data cleaning involves handling missing values, removing duplicates, and ensuring the dataset is free from errors.
  • ๐Ÿ˜€ The data transformation process involves changing the structure and type of data to make it suitable for analysis.
  • ๐Ÿ˜€ Exploratory Data Analysis (EDA) is important for analyzing trends, outliers, and relationships between variables using visualizations.
  • ๐Ÿ˜€ Data preparation can be the most time-consuming part of the data analytics process, potentially taking up to 50% of the overall effort.
  • ๐Ÿ˜€ The quality of data preparation directly impacts the success of the subsequent stages of analysis and modeling.
  • ๐Ÿ˜€ Tools like Google Colab and Spark are used for handling and processing datasets effectively, especially for large-scale data.
  • ๐Ÿ˜€ It is important to format the data in a consistent way that aligns with the requirements of the next analytical stages.
  • ๐Ÿ˜€ Ensuring the data is clean, free of duplicates, and formatted properly increases the value and reliability of insights derived from the data.

Q & A

  • What is the importance of data preparation in data analytics?

    -Data preparation is crucial as it ensures that the data is clean, valid, and formatted correctly for further analysis. It directly impacts the success of later stages in data analytics, such as exploration, statistical thinking, and modeling.

  • What are some common tasks involved in data preparation?

    -Common tasks in data preparation include data cleaning, normalization, transformation, creating new variables, grouping data, removing duplicates, and formatting data to match the required structure for analysis.

  • How does data preparation impact the results of data analysis?

    -Poor data preparation can lead to incorrect, misleading, or unusable results in data analysis. It is vital that the data is cleaned, transformed, and validated before proceeding with further analysis or modeling.

  • What is the significance of data cleaning in the preparation process?

    -Data cleaning ensures that errors, missing values, duplicates, and inconsistencies are addressed before analysis. This step is essential to prevent invalid data from affecting the final analysis results.

  • Why is normalization important in data preparation?

    -Normalization ensures that data from different sources or variables are brought into a comparable scale. This helps to avoid skewed results when the data is used in modeling or analysis.

  • What is data transformation, and how is it used in data preparation?

    -Data transformation involves converting data into a required format or structure for analysis. This can include changing data types, aggregating information, or encoding categorical variables.

  • What role does visualization play in data preparation?

    -Visualization helps in understanding the data better by allowing analysts to observe trends, detect outliers, and examine relationships between variables early in the preparation phase.

  • What are some examples of operations performed during data preparation using Spark in Google Colab?

    -Examples include uploading datasets, checking data types, renaming columns, filtering out unwanted rows, removing duplicates, handling missing values, and changing data formats.

  • How can duplicates in data affect analysis, and how can they be removed?

    -Duplicates can distort analysis by giving undue weight to certain data points. They can be removed using functions in Spark or Python to identify and eliminate redundant entries.

  • Why is it important to validate the data before proceeding to the next stages of analysis?

    -Validating data ensures that it is accurate, reliable, and ready for more complex analyses or modeling. Without this step, any insights or predictions drawn from the data could be flawed.

Outlines

plate

This section is available to paid users only. Please upgrade to access this part.

Upgrade Now

Mindmap

plate

This section is available to paid users only. Please upgrade to access this part.

Upgrade Now

Keywords

plate

This section is available to paid users only. Please upgrade to access this part.

Upgrade Now

Highlights

plate

This section is available to paid users only. Please upgrade to access this part.

Upgrade Now

Transcripts

plate

This section is available to paid users only. Please upgrade to access this part.

Upgrade Now
Rate This
โ˜…
โ˜…
โ˜…
โ˜…
โ˜…

5.0 / 5 (0 votes)

Related Tags
Data AnalyticsPythonGoogle ColabSparkData PreparationData CleaningData TransformationData NormalizationBig DataTech TutorialData Science